Mainframe to produce 2D-animated series The Guava Juice Show

Exciting news for our studio! As announced by YouTube Originals, Mainframe Studios and Studio71 have partnered with YouTube sensation Roi Fabito to produce Mainframe’s first 2D-animated series, The Guava Juice Show.

This premium series focuses on Roi’s adventures in his magical universe-hopping bathtub with his best friends Guava–a walking, talking guava fruit–and Jenny, a powerful teenage girl. The show will build on the appeal of Roi’s blockbuster (16.5 million subscriber) Guava Juice channel on YouTube.

Mainframe’s SVP Content Gregory Little developed the show and will executive produce along with Mainframe’s President & CCO Michael Hefferon, and our partners at Studio71.

Scholastic Ent. & Mainframe Team for Chilling Animated Series ‘JumpScare’

Scholastic Entertainment, the media division of Scholastic, is teaming up with premium animation producer Mainframe Studios (a division of Wow Unlimited Media, Inc.) to develop and produce JumpScare, an animated horror series for viewers ages 8–12. Man of Action Entertainment, the American writer collective behind Ben 10, has been brought onto the project to write and develop.
The new show will include adaptations of four stand-alone Scholastic books along with an original story from Man of Action.

Mainframe’s WFH shift is making headlines

During the COVID-19 crisis, many businesses had to rapidly shift to a Work-From-Home model. Animation Magazine penned an excellent article about Mainframe’s speedy transition to this now essential production model during the current situation. While the shift took less than a week, the plans behind it were years in the making – plans which included our unique Global Studio Pipeline, allowing synchronized collaboration between partner studios regardless of distance.
